During the past 24 hours, 13 massacres were committed by the Israeli occupation forces in Gaza. 127 people have been killed, with 205 injured. Deceased bodies in body bags remain on the street, as there is nowhere to put them with morgues full and hospitals out of commission.

The main hospital in southern Gaza, Nasser Hospital, is now completely offline and unable to operate following a week-long Israeli siege in which at least 5 patients were killed, doctors abducted, and the entire hospital evacuated for a claimed ‘rescue mission of hostages’. That mission was a failure, as there were no Israeli hostages there, only thousands of desperate patients in need of treatment and medical workers. With Nasser Hospital offline, there is nowhere for these patients to go.

Day 135: Dozens Of Deaths As Army Bombs Gaza By Land, Air And Sea

Feb 18, 2024 at 12:20

On Sunday, Day 135 of the continued Israeli bombing and genocide of the Palestinians in the Gaza Strip, the army fired dozens of missiles and shells by land, air, and sea, causing dozens of deaths and injuries.

At least 40 Palestinians were killed and dozens were injured, many seriously, when the army fired missiles and shells at homes in the central Gaza Strip, especially in Deir Al-Balah, Zawaida, and the Nusseirat refugee camp.

In Rafah, in southern Gaza, the army bombarded at least nine homes in the city, killing thirteen Palestinians, and wounding dozens.

The Israeli Navy fired missiles at several homes and buildings near the shores of Rafah, the northern and eastern parts of city, in the southern part of the costal region.

In Khan Younis, in southern Gaza, the army fired missiles and hells at homes in several parts of the city, killing twenty and wounding many others.

In Gaza City, the army fired many missiles and shells at homes in Sheikh Radwan, Nasr, Zeitoun, Rimal, and Sabra, killing at least ten Palestinians and wounding many.

On Saturday evening, the Palestinian Health Ministry said the army killed ten Palestinians, including women and children, in a home in Deir Al-Balah and an area In Rafah.

The army also fired barrages of missiles and shells at many homes and buildings in Beit Hanoun, in northern Gaza, in addition to Sikka Street, and the eastern parts of the Zeitoun neighborhood in Gaza City.

Seven Palestinians, including three children and one woman, were killed when the army fired a missile at land in the Khirbat Al-Adas area, north of Rafah, where dozens of families tried to shelter after fleeing their homes in several parts of the coastal enclave.

It is worth mentioning that the Israeli army continued the siege on the Al-Amal Hospital in Khan Younis for the 27th consecutive day, after it bombarded its third floor, causing serious damage.

The army also continued the firing of missiles and shells at areas around the medical center, including its surrounding walls and yards.

In addition, the army recently abducted seven Palestinian Red Crescent medics and nine doctors, along with many Palestinians when the soldiers stormed Al-Amal.

Dozens of Palestinians, including patients and families sheltered at the medical facility, have been killed and injured since the army began its siege, while the Israeli tanks have been constantly deployed in front of the hospital for more than two weeks.

The army, similar to the situation at Nasser Hospital in Khan Younis and several medical centers across the Gaza Strip, has been preventing the entry of humanitarian and medical supplies and is repeatedly firing live rounds at the hospital, causing several casualties.

All forms of communications have been severed due to the Israeli bombing in Khan Younis; the Palestinian Red Crescent Society (PRCS) said the army abducted seven of its medics about nine days ago, and added that there has been no internet in Khan Younis and no cell communications for the last 24 days.

On Saturday, 82 Palestinians were killed and dozens injured by Israeli forces in attacks on Gaza City, Khan Younis and Rafah. In addition, Israeli troops attacked the third floor of Al-Amal Hospital, after besieging the hospital for the past several weeks.

The Palestinian Health Ministry said Israel has now killed at least 28.858 Palestinians, and injured more than 68.677, mostly women and children, in several parts of the Gaza Strip since October 7, 2023.
